Annotation in original language:
This paper deals with the use of Messenger and Factory design patterns to design and implement a real information system focused on business intelligence (BI). The whole development was implemented in the.NET platform in C# using modern programming techniques and tools. The substance of the paper is to show how it can be useful to use particular design patterns when developing information systems.
